Entertaining Mr. Sloane Opens At City Lit Theater 3/6-27
"In the 60's, the rooms weren't the only things for rent." Project 891 Theatre Co proudly continues their second season with Entertaining Mr. Sloane by Joe Orton at City Lit Theater.
It's the swinging 60's in London, but in a nearby town, we are introduced to Kath, her father and her brother Ed, three lost and lonely souls. Enter Mr. Sloane, a young, good-looking con man who is about to turn the family's entire world upside down. Joe Orton's dark comedy shocked audiences when it was first staged and has lost none of its power.
Entertaining Mr. Sloane is directed by Ron Popp and features an ensemble cast comprised of Tracy Garrison, Aaron Kirby, Gary Murphy, and David Schaplowsky. Opening night is Sunday March 6th, with shows running March 6th-March 27th, Thursday, Fridays and Saturdays at 8P and Sundays at 2P.
